Abstract | This paper argues that a revival of traditional American values that are more libertarian and individualistic. i.e., much less social-democratic, than in Europe and Canada, have weakened organized labor. During the years of its greatest growth in the private sector, those of the New Deal, the war and immediate post-war periods, social-democratic values, though still weaker than in Europe and Austrasia, were much stronger than in the American past. But the economic improvements in successive post-war periods have refurbished the classic American libertarian and market-oriented values, thereby also weakening potential union sentiment. |

AbstractList | Statistical data on public- & private-sector union density in the US since the 1920s reveal a decline in private-sector unionism since the mid-1950s. Explanations for this phenomenon based on structural factors, technological changes, increased labor force participation among women, employer opposition, & managerial attitudes are rejected via comparative analysis of the US with other developed countries with similar profiles that have not undergone union decline in the private sector, or even witnessed increases in union density under the same conditions. The impact of employee attitudes toward unions is assessed drawing on 1996 survey data, revealing that an increase in more social-democratic work values, ie, more libertarian & individualistic, is responsible for declining private-sector union membership; the impact of worker sociodemographic characteristics is less significant. The continued decline of workers in the blue-collar & manufacturing sectors is predicted to further undermine private-sector unionism. 11 Tables, 1 Figure, 39 References. K.
